2.1 Compatibility Check for Installation
Before installing the Honeywell TH8320R1003, ensure compatibility with your HVAC system. It supports up to 3 Heat/2 Cool conventional systems or 4 Heat/2 Cool heat pumps. Verify wiring compatibility, as improper connections can disrupt functionality. The thermostat works with RedLINK technology for remote access and requires an internet gateway for smart features. Ensure your system supports the required wiring configuration, typically 4-6 wires, depending on the setup. Compatibility with optional devices like the Wireless Outdoor Sensor is also essential for advanced features. Always refer to the installation manual for specific requirements and guidelines to avoid installation errors.

2.3 Connecting the Wiring
Connecting the wiring for the Honeywell TH8320R1003 thermostat involves attaching the appropriate wires to their designated terminals. Identify your HVAC system type (heat pump or conventional) to ensure correct wiring. Locate the terminals on the thermostat, typically labeled R (power), C (common), W (heat), Y (cool), G (fan), and possibly O/B (heat pump). Turn off the power at the circuit breaker before starting. Remove the old thermostat and label each wire for easy identification. Mount the new thermostat base and connect each wire to the corresponding terminal, referring to the wiring diagram in the manual for accuracy. Secure the faceplate and restore power, then follow on-screen instructions to configure the system. Ensure all connections are tight and correctly matched to avoid malfunctions.
2.4 System Configuration Post-Installation
After installation, configure the Honeywell TH8320R1003 by turning on the power and following the on-screen setup guide. Select your system type (heat pump or conventional) and the number of heating and cooling stages. Choose the correct configuration for your HVAC system, ensuring compatibility with up to 3 heat and 2 cool stages for conventional systems or 4 heat and 2 cool stages for heat pumps. Set the fan operation (continuous or auto) and configure humidity control if applicable. Test the system to ensure proper functionality of heating, cooling, and fan modes. Verify that all settings align with your HVAC equipment specifications for optimal performance. Adjust any additional settings as needed, such as ventilation or remote sensor integration.

3.2 RedLINK Technology and Remote Access
The Honeywell TH8320R1003 integrates RedLINK technology, enabling wireless communication between the thermostat and other RedLINK-enabled devices. This technology allows for remote monitoring and control of your HVAC system via the RedLINK Internet Gateway, which connects to your home’s Wi-Fi; With this feature, users can adjust temperature settings, view system status, and receive alerts through Honeywell’s Total Connect Comfort app or website. The thermostat also supports outdoor temperature and humidity monitoring when paired with an optional Wireless Outdoor Sensor. RedLINK ensures reliable, secure communication without interference from other wireless devices, providing seamless integration and enhanced convenience for smart home management.

8.1 Compatibility with HVAC Systems
The Honeywell TH8320R1003 is compatible with a wide range of HVAC systems, including conventional and heat pump configurations. It supports up to 3 heat stages and 2 cool stages for conventional systems, and up to 4 heat stages and 2 cool stages for heat pumps. This versatility ensures it can integrate seamlessly with most residential and commercial heating and cooling setups. The thermostat is designed to work with gas, oil, and electric systems, providing precise temperature control and energy efficiency. Its compatibility extends to humidification, dehumidification, and ventilation systems, making it a comprehensive solution for advanced HVAC needs.
